Most project tools are great at tracking tasks. Progense is built for the harder question — where is this project, what's slipping, and who owns it — and answers it without anyone updating a status by hand.
Every task's health is recalculated from its dates on every read — Not Started, On Track, At Risk, Off Track. Nobody drags a label. It rolls up: one off-track task turns the milestone and project off-track too.
Work can't be marked complete by your team. The client approves it — timestamped, with a full rejection history. "Done" means the client said so, not a project manager.
A client asks for more, it becomes a formal scope request — requested, discussed, accepted or rejected, on the record. No more "I thought that was included."
